The purpose of this part of IEC 61282 is to define the error vector magnitude (EVM) as a metric for quantifying the quality of an optical vector-modulated (modulation of phase and possibly magnitude) signal from a transmitter or optical transmission link. The considerations required for reproducible measurement results are detailed. The relationships with other related parameters from constellation diagram analysis like error vector, phase error, magnitude error, I-Q offset and time-resolved EVM are described, as well as the relationship between EVM and Q-factor.
